Vitamin D: The Sunshine Nutrient for Strong Muscles

Vitamin D is arguably one of the most prominent vitamin deficiencies linked to weak legs. While it's most famous for its role in bone health, its impact on muscle function is equally significant. The body uses vitamin D to properly absorb calcium and phosphorus, two minerals essential for muscle contraction and strength. Without sufficient vitamin D, these processes are compromised, leading to muscle weakness, aches, and cramps. Low levels of vitamin D are also associated with an increased risk of age-related loss of muscle strength.

  • Bone health: Severe deficiency can lead to osteomalacia, softening bones and weakening leg support.
  • Risk factors: Individuals with limited sun exposure, older adults, and those with darker skin are at higher risk.

B Vitamins: The Nervous System's Support Squad

Several B vitamins are critical for proper nerve function. A deficiency can cause peripheral neuropathy, damaging nerves that control leg muscles and transmit sensations, often resulting in leg weakness.

Vitamin B12 (Cobalamin)

B12 is essential for red blood cell production and maintaining nerve protection. A shortage can cause various neurological symptoms, including weakness, tingling or numbness in the hands and feet, poor balance, and difficulty walking. Causes include poor absorption due to medical conditions, weight-loss surgery, and diets lacking animal products.

Vitamin B1 (Thiamine)

Thiamine is vital for energy conversion and nerve cell function. Severe deficiency can lead to beriberi, characterized by symptoms like muscle weakness, heavy legs, and pain. It is rare in developed countries but can affect individuals with alcoholism, gastrointestinal disorders, or limited diets.

Other Nutrient Deficiencies Contributing to Leg Weakness

Other deficiencies can also impact leg muscle strength and nerve function:

  • Vitamin E: Protects nerve cells as an antioxidant; deficiency can cause peripheral neuropathy, muscle weakness, and coordination problems.
  • Magnesium and Potassium: These minerals are crucial for nerve function and muscle contraction. Deficiencies can cause muscle spasms, cramps, and weakness.
  • Iron: Iron deficiency anemia causes profound fatigue and muscle weakness, impacting leg function and overall mobility.

Comparison of Key Vitamin Deficiencies Affecting Leg Strength

Vitamin Deficiency Primary Mechanism for Weakness Associated Symptoms Key Dietary Sources
Vitamin D Poor calcium absorption, leading to weak bones and muscles. Muscle weakness, aches, bone pain, fatigue, increased risk of falls. Fatty fish, fortified milk/cereals, egg yolks, sunlight exposure.
Vitamin B12 Nerve damage (peripheral neuropathy) due to demyelination. Weakness, numbness, tingling, balance problems, difficulty walking. Meat, fish, eggs, dairy, fortified cereals.
Vitamin B1 (Thiamine) Beriberi, affecting nerve function and energy metabolism. Heavy/tired legs, muscle weakness, cramps, fatigue. Whole grains, meat, legumes, nuts.
Vitamin E Nerve cell damage from oxidative stress. Peripheral neuropathy, muscle weakness, poor coordination. Nuts, seeds, vegetable oils, leafy greens.

Lifestyle Adjustments and When to See a Doctor

Addressing a vitamin deficiency involves a balanced diet rich in whole foods, lifestyle changes like safe sun exposure for vitamin D, and regular exercise. For persistent leg weakness, numbness, or balance issues, consult a healthcare provider for blood tests and appropriate treatment, which may include targeted supplementation or injections. Prompt diagnosis is crucial as untreated nerve damage from deficiencies like B12 can be permanent.
